			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I&#8217;m a major ergonomic enthusiast, and that&#8217;s one of the main reasons I&#8217;m so drawn to <em><strong>Slice</strong></em> products. But it&#8217;s by no means the <em>only</em> reason.</p>
<p>After having a chance to use the Slice Ceramic Mill, I&#8217;m ready to endorse it fully. I opted for the black and white option, so that I could easily tell between pepper (peppercorns) and sea salt. The design is by <strong>Karim Rashid</strong>.</p>
<div id="attachment_9445" class="wp-caption aligncenter" style="width: 486px"><img class=" wp-image-9445" title="ergonomic salt and pepper shakers" src="http://shessmart.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/03/ergonomic-salt-and-pepper-shakers.png" alt="" width="476" height="476" /><p class="wp-caption-text">SLICE Ceramic Mill - Black and White</p></div>
<p>Shaking out stale flakes of pepper is never good, you have to grind it to get the flavor. So when I say these are ergonomic salt and pepper shakers, it&#8217;s only because you might not realize you should be searching for ergonomic salt and pepper grinders.</p>
<p>The look of this grinder is very modern. It&#8217;s glossy and mostly white. That&#8217;s not entirely the look of my kitchen, but the usefulness outweighs everything. Plus, the more I look at it the cuter it seems. It reminds me of a frog with two big eyes.</p>
<div id="attachment_9449" class="wp-caption alignleft" style="width: 310px"><img class="size-full wp-image-9449" title="ergonomic pepper grinder" src="http://shessmart.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/03/ergonomic-pepper-grinder.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="300" /><p class="wp-caption-text">SLICE Ceramic Mill - Chrome</p></div>
<p>You don&#8217;t have to use just peppercorns or sea salt, you can also fill this grinder with dry spices or herbs. It&#8217;s nice enough to be pre-filled, of course. (Score!)</p>
<p>The thing that I love (other than the luxury of having a pepper grinder that works) is that it&#8217;s so ergonomic. Reaching for it, holding it, and using it -it&#8217;s all aligned for your hands and it makes it easy to use quickly as you cook. That&#8217;s important!</p>
<p>So if you do like to use a pepper mill, this is an excellent product. (And if you aren&#8217;t using a mill for pepper, you really should consider it.)</p>
<p><strong>Product features for this ergonomic pepper grinder</strong></p>
<p>- Dual ceramic grinding elements<br />
- Never rusts<br />
- Large capacity<br />
- For salt, dry spices, herbs &amp; peppercorns<br />
- Easy refilling</p>

<p>Leaving sugar behind is sad, so opt for high-quality stuff. I got to sample the Sugar Free Mixed box of Sugar Free Chocolates. And there were several strong winners in this box according to my reputable taste buds.</p>
<p>Here is what there was:</p>
<ul>
<li>Sugar Free Chocolate Peppermint Patties</li>
<li>Sugar Free Chocolate Truffles</li>
<li>Sugar Free Peanut Butter Cups</li>
<li>Sugar Free Peanut Butter Squares</li>
<li>Sugar Free Amaretto Truffles</li>
<li>Sugar Free Caramel Squares</li>
</ul>
<p>By and far, I loved the <strong>Sugar Free Peanut Butter Cups</strong> and <strong>Sugar Free Caramel Squares</strong> the most. The PB cups were the perfect shape, size and texture and I would gladly eat a box of these. There are also Peanut Butter squares, which are not quite as good and who knows why! The Caramel Squares have a different constancy than most caramel that you know, but they are chewy (a little softer than you&#8217;d think) and really good. There was the addition of salt on the bottom, which was really delicious. (Salty + Sweet is a good combo and you know it &#8211; or are you going to pretend you have never mixed peanuts with a bag of M&amp;M&#8217;s?! Now that&#8217;s what I call gourmet baking! &#8230;Oh, maybe not? Heh!)</p>
<p><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-9266" title="sugar free peanut butter cups" src="http://shessmart.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/sugar-free-peanut-butter-cups.jpg" alt="" width="220" height="220" /></p>
<p>I didn&#8217;t love the peppermint patties because I don&#8217;t like any kind of peppermint patty. The chocolate truffles were okay, but I also don&#8217;t like the taste of amaretto so the green striped dessert was really pretty but also not for me.</p>
<p>This was a great way to taste an assortment. I definietly recommend the sugar free peanut butter cups and the sugar free caramel squares. If you like those other flavors, you&#8217;d likely enjoy them too.</p>
